Situated in the East Caprivi of Namibia, on the northern bank of the Chobe River, Chobe Savanna Lodge overlooks the vast floodplains of the Chobe National Park's Puku Flats.
The area is renowned for its diverse and prolific wildlife, including the rare Puku Antelope. It is home to large herds of Elephant, Buffalo and Hippo, as well as concentrations of other wildlife, including Giraffe, Sable, Wild Dog, Lion and other predators, which come down to the river’s edge to drink, graze and hunt.
Chobe Savanna Lodge is situated on the Namibian side of the Chobe River and may only be accessed by private boat transfer from Kasane, accessed by a 2 hour road / boat transfer from Victoria Falls or Livingstone or via Maun by private charter.
